Our reproduction camp chairs are made from original examples of the mid-19th century period and are made with every detail of authenticity in mind. From the solid oak wood, to steel rivets and washers to the Family Heirloom Weavers ingrain carpeting that is used as the seat, these chairs are hand made, one by one, by an Amish woodworker with non-electric tools.
